Lemuel Plummer, born on April 10, 1986, in Detroit, Michigan, grew up in a family that owned three television studios, giving him a foundation in production, programming, and distribution that most media entrepreneurs simply do not have.
By the age of 22, Plummer had already secured a first-look deal with BET Networks and produced several series. In 2018, he launched Zeus Network, a digital streaming platform designed to deliver raw, unfiltered, original content tailored primarily to Black audiences. The concept was straightforward: create the programming that mainstream platforms were too cautious to greenlight and build a community around it.
The strategy paid off. Zeus Network has produced over 100 original series, with shows including Baddies and Joseline’s Cabaret becoming genuine cultural touchstones within their audience. The platform’s subscriber base and production output have grown consistently since launch, underpinning the financial position Lemuel Plummer holds today.
Lemuel Plummer’s net worth is estimated at approximately $50 million by major financial tracking outlets, placing him among the wealthiest independent streaming executives in the country. Some estimates are more conservative, but all point to a substantial fortune built on the back of Zeus Network’s continued growth and Plummer’s ownership stake in the platform.
His journey has not been without controversy. In early 2025, Zeus co-founder DeStorm Power released a multi-part video publicly alleging fraud and mismanagement, claiming he and other early contributors had been systematically pushed out of the company. Plummer did not respond to the allegations in detail publicly.
